Historical Ties to Skate and Hip-Hop Cultures

Streetwear has its roots in the skate and hip-hop cultures of the 1970s and 1980s in New York and California. The style was born out of a desire to create comfortable and functional clothing for skateboarding and breakdancing. Brands such as Stüssy, Supreme, and A Bathing Ape (BAPE) were some of the pioneers of streetwear fashion.

The streetwear style was characterised by oversized t-shirts, baggy pants, and sneakers. The clothing was often adorned with bold graphics and logos, reflecting the rebellious and anti-establishment attitudes of the subcultures that inspired it.

Influence of Japanese Street Fashion

Japanese street fashion has had a significant influence on the evolution of streetwear. Tokyo’s Ura-Harajuku district, also known as Harajuku backstreets, has been at the forefront of Japanese street fashion since the 1990s. The district is home to a vibrant and eclectic mix of styles, from Lolita fashion to punk and goth.

Japanese street fashion has been characterised by its unique and avant-garde designs, bold colours, and mix of high and low fashion. Brands such as BAPE, COMME des GARÇONS, and UNDERCOVER have been instrumental in shaping the Japanese streetwear scene.

Pioneers of the Movement

When it comes to streetwear, two brands immediately come to mind: Supreme and Stüssy. Shawn Stussy founded Stüssy in the ’80s, and it quickly became a hit among surfers and skaters. Today, the brand is still going strong, with its signature logo appearing on everything from T-shirts to hoodies to accessories.

Supreme, on the other hand, was founded in the ’90s by James Jebbia. The brand’s iconic box logo has become a status symbol among streetwear enthusiasts, and its collaborations with artists and designers like Virgil Abloh and Pharrell have helped cement its place in fashion history.

Another brand that has been around since the ’90s is A Bathing Ape, or BAPE for short. Founded by Nigo, the brand is known for its bold graphics and camo prints, as well as its collaborations with other brands like Kith and Billionaire Boys Club.

Emerging Labels and Designers

While the pioneers of streetwear are still going strong, there are also plenty of emerging labels and designers making waves in the industry. Off-White, founded by Virgil Abloh, has quickly become one of the most sought-after brands in the world, with its signature diagonal stripes and industrial-inspired designs.

Palace is another brand that has risen to prominence in recent years, thanks in part to its collaborations with Adidas. The brand was founded by Lev Tanju, who started out selling T-shirts out of his skate shop in London.

Noah, founded by former Supreme creative director Brendon Babenzien, is another brand to keep an eye on. The brand focuses on sustainability and ethical production, and its collaborations with other brands like Brain Dead and Awake NY have helped it gain a following.

Collaborations with Luxury Labels

Some of the most memorable moments in the intersection of streetwear and high fashion have been born out of brand collaborations. Luxury labels such as Louis Vuitton, Balenciaga, and Comme des Garçons have all collaborated with streetwear brands to create unique and innovative collections.

In 2017, Louis Vuitton teamed up with the edgy streetwear brand Supreme, resulting in a collection that has gone down in history. The collaboration showcased the perfect blend of streetwear and high fashion, with Supreme’s iconic red and white logo being featured on Louis Vuitton’s signature monogram print.

Another notable collaboration was between Vetements and Juicy Couture, which resulted in a collection that brought together streetwear and luxury in a playful and unexpected way. The collaboration included tracksuits, hoodies, and t-shirts, all featuring Juicy Couture’s iconic logo.

Defining Apparel and Accessories

Streetwear style is all about comfort and functionality. T-shirts and hoodies are some of the most popular clothing items in the streetwear style. They are often adorned with graphics and logos that make them stand out. Baseball caps are also a popular accessory in the streetwear style, and they are often worn backwards or to the side.

Sneakers are an essential part of the streetwear style. They are not just a footwear choice but are also a statement piece. Sneakers come in a variety of styles and colours, and they are often paired with other streetwear items to create a cohesive look.

The Importance of Sneaker Culture

Sneaker culture is an integral part of the streetwear style. It is a subculture that is dedicated to the love of sneakers. Sneakerheads are individuals who collect and trade sneakers. They often wait in long lines for hours to get their hands on the latest releases.

Many streetwear brands have collaborated with sneaker brands to create iconic footwear. These collaborations have become highly sought after by sneakerheads and streetwear enthusiasts alike.
